溫馨提示×

netcore項目優化的秘密武器

小樊
100
2024-06-26 14:43:45
欄目: 編程語言

NetCore 項目優化的秘密武器有很多,以下是一些常用的技巧和工具:

  1. 使用性能分析工具:例如Visual Studio 的性能分析器和dotTrace等工具可以幫助定位性能瓶頸和優化項目性能。

  2. 使用緩存:使用緩存可以減少數據庫查詢和網絡請求,提高應用程序的性能。

  3. 優化數據庫查詢:合理設計數據庫索引、使用異步查詢等技巧可以提高數據庫查詢性能。

  4. 使用異步編程:使用異步編程可以提升應用程序的吞吐量和性能。

  5. 精簡代碼和依賴項:去除不必要的代碼和依賴項可以減少項目的復雜度和提高性能。

  6. 使用并行處理:利用多核處理器的優勢,使用并行處理可以提高項目的性能。

  7. 使用緩存預熱:在項目啟動時預先加載數據到緩存中,可以減少用戶請求時的響應時間。

  8. 使用CDN加速:將靜態資源存儲在CDN上,可以加速資源加載的速度。

總的來說,項目優化需要綜合考慮各個方面,包括代碼優化、數據庫優化、網絡優化等,通過不斷調優和改進,可以提高項目的性能和用戶體驗。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女